Output ad3aa8acd86cd63b29365fa241c1f22169354639171bc991d0969611a6dce239:0

value
43403660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f04563993118553c45e1b1955b9be37af9cec640 OP_EQUAL
address
MVobXht2ZfknN5kQ6y9smzVppNkH6quSyh
transaction
ad3aa8acd86cd63b29365fa241c1f22169354639171bc991d0969611a6dce239
spent
true